Overview
Elevate your educational experience with the BSc in Mathematical Sciences (Mathematics and Mathematical Statistics) Extended, a full-time program with the code B2E46Q. Positioned at NQF Level 7 with 360 credits, this program extends over a comprehensive duration of 4 years. Admission Requirements
A minimum APS of 26, English 4 (50%+) & Mathematics 5 (60%+)
